Overview
This bill, An Act relative to the housing development incentive program, aims to reform and potentially expand the existing housing development incentive program in Massachusetts. It seeks to address issues and improve the effectiveness of the program, which provides incentives to developers for creating affordable housing. The bill was referred to the Joint Committee on Revenue and is currently awaiting a hearing.
